Learn more about Interior Design BA degree programs in United Kingdom
Studying Interior Design at the Bachelor's level in the UK combines creativity with practical application, allowing you to explore innovative ways to transform spaces. This field covers everything from residential design to commercial environments, enabling you to discover the impact of design on everyday life.
Through courses in spatial design, color theory, and sustainable practices, you’ll develop key skills like creating functional layouts and selecting materials that enhance both beauty and efficiency. The curriculum often includes hands-on projects, where students engage in real-world design challenges, fostering independence and nurturing your design thinking.
As graduates of Interior Design, students often pursue careers in various sectors, including residential, corporate, and hospitality design. The UK’s emphasis on creativity and collaboration in education prepares you to enter a global marketplace, where strong design principles are always in demand. Engaging with industry professionals and partaking in practical assignments helps build confidence as you strengthen your adaptability in this dynamic field.
